I'm pretty sure most if not all of their lyrics are sort of intended to be interpreted in multiple ways. With my knowledge of his personal history and their recent events before the album, the song is primarily about his mother, who was paralyzed by a stroke before she died. He's basically saying he wouldn't have pursued the fame and riches he had if he'd have known what was coming. Also, I believe part of it has to do with the culmination of that and his son kind of pulled him out of what he considered to be a period of decadence.
Three songs on the album are about his mom, actually. Jambi and the two following. Even the album is named for her; she died roughly 10,000 days after being hospitalized and paralyzed by her stroke. | 11-08-2008 16:30 atz |
